Marque analyst note
The Datsun Fairlady Roadster is trading at a median US$20,250 in the current US market, supported by five recorded transactions over the past twelve months. This volume represents the entirety of our tracked sales data for the model, indicating a small but consistent pool of activity.
Classified as an appreciating classic with a collectibility score of 6, the Fairlady Roadster occupies solid middle ground in the collector car hierarchy. The model's moderate desirability reflects its position as an early Japanese sports car with historical significance but limited production recognition compared to its European contemporaries.
Liquidity remains thin for this marque, with just five sales tracked in our twelve-month window and no active listings currently visible in the market. This sparse transaction frequency suggests that buyers and sellers may face extended holding periods, and pricing typically emerges from private negotiation rather than competitive auction environments.
The absence of mileage data from recent transactions limits our ability to assess the condition premium or depreciation curves typical for examples in active commerce. Future market participants should expect wide variation in asking prices based on restoration quality and original specifications, given the thin comparable base.
Without sufficient year-over-year transaction volume or price momentum signals, directional forecasting for this model remains constrained. Market activity will likely continue to reflect the niche appeal of pre-1970 Japanese roadsters rather than broad collector enthusiasm.
